Madurai - The Temple City of Tamil Nadu

Madurai, one of the oldest living cities in India, is often called the Temple City of Tamil Nadu. Known for its Meenakshi Amman Temple, rich heritage, bustling markets, and vibrant culture, Madurai is a must-visit destination for travelers seeking spirituality and history. Why Madurai Should Be on Your Travel List

  • Spiritual Experience: Famous for the Meenakshi Amman Temple, one of the most iconic temples in India.
  • Historical Significance: Home to monuments, palaces, and ancient architecture that showcase Tamil heritage.
  • Cultural Hub:  Known for classical music, Bharatanatyam dance, and traditional Tamil festivals.
  • Local Flavors:  Enjoy authentic Madurai street food, Jigarthanda, and South Indian meals.

Top Tourist Places in Madurai

  • Meenakshi Amman Temple: A grand temple dedicated to Goddess Meenakshi and Lord Sundareswarar.
  • Thirumalai Nayakar Mahal: A stunning palace with Indo-Saracenic architecture.
  • Koodal Azhagar Temple: An ancient temple dedicated to Lord Vishnu.
  • Gandhi Memorial Museum: A historical site showcasing the life of Mahatma Gandhi.
  • Vandiyur Mariamman Teppakulam: A huge temple tank famous for its Float Festival.
  • Alagar Kovil: A scenic temple dedicated to Lord Vishnu, located in the Alagar Hills.

Best Time to Visit Madurai

The best time to visit Madurai is from October to March, when the weather is pleasant and perfect for temple visits and sightseeing.

Madurai Travel Tips

  • Dress modestly while visiting temples.
  • Don’t miss the evening light and sound show at Thirumalai Nayakar Mahal.
  • Taste the local delicacy Madurai Jigarthanda for a refreshing treat.
